export QWS_DISPLAY=192.168.1.1:0 # 要显示的目的机器的ip地址• 1 或 export QWS_DISPLAY=EP93xx:/dev/fb0 # 直接指向显示设备文件 5. QT_QWS_FONTDIR 指定QT字体目录。 export set QT_QWS_FONTDIR=/usr/local/qtlib/lib/fonts 确保QT的fontdir文件和字体库文件都放在与开发主机上的Qt相同的fonts目录...
cd /usr/local/smplayer/ exec ./smplayer #-qws #hotplug 其中qws注释掉。(前面提到过的,我们要多任务运行,不需要再开一个qws) 4、修改rcS文件,使之开机就运行 HelloQt4程序 rcS文件如下: #!/bin/sh PATH=/sbin:/bin:/usr/sbin:/usr/bin:/usr/local/bin: runlevel=S prevlevel=N umask022 export ...
cd /usr/local/smplayer/ exec ./smplayer #-qws #hotplug 其中qws注释掉。(前面提到过的,我们要多任务运行,不需要再开一个qws) 4、修改rcS文件,使之开机就运行 HelloQt4程序 rcS文件如下: #!/bin/sh PATH=/sbin:/bin:/usr/sbin:/usr/bin:/usr/local/bin: runlevel=S prevlevel=N umask022 export ...
1. 从www.trolltech.com 下载源代码,选择开源版本(非商业版本),选择Qt libraries 4.5 for embedded linux(128M) 2. 在源代码目录下执行: 3. ./configure –embedded arm -xplatform qws/linux-arm-g++ -no-qt3support -qt-mouse-linuxtp 4. 在redhat9.0环境需要作一些修改才能编译通过: 5. ln -s /us...
qt embedded也是一种c/s结构,需要有一个qt application做qws server,程序启动时带有-qws参数的就是qws server,不带这个参数就是q 42、ws client。因此任何一个基于qt的application都可以做qws server。当然qws server一定先于qws client启动,否则qws client将启动失败。在实际应用中,会指定某个特殊的application做qws...
还有,我们知道qt在运行的时候,要启动qws(qt windows server),如果用前面两种方法,则smplayer运行的时候,要新开启一个qws,否则不能运行;而用第三种方法,则不需要再开启qws,它和 HelloQt4共用一个qws,这样,在一个窗口里可以看到这两个程序。 2、新建运行脚本,用来启动smplayer播放器 ...
5:$ ./hello –qws 或者在终端,启动虚拟缓冲区和QPE,启动Qtopia的终端,输入./hello运行程序,亦可得到和图 6.1一样的结果。 $ cd /zylinux/x86-qtopia $ . set-env $ cd hello $ qvfb& $ ./hello $ qpe 如果要将Hello程序发布到MagicARM2410上运行,还需进行以下工作: ...
Qt4和Qt5的环境变量区别(QPA和QWS) 在arm板上配置Qt4应用程序的环境变量的时候,发现一般都是 而Qt5的一般都是 其中就发现了一个是QWS,一个是QPA,所以就百度查了一下其中的区别 一、QPA QPA即Qt Platform Abstraction,是Qt5里面的平台抽象层,用以取代Qt for Embedded Linux以及Qt4中的平台接口。QPA插件通过...
使用 Qt 嵌入式,可以利用 OpenGL 通过 QWSGLWindowSurface 渲染整个窗口。 OpenGL 绘请记住,QPainter 只是个 API,实际的渲染是由 QPaintEngine 来执行的。Qt 带有 QGLPaintEngine,为 QPainter 提供了 OpenGL 后台。在 QGLWidget 基础上创建的 QPainter,自动将 QGLPaintEngine 作为绘画引擎。这样,任何使用此 QPainter...
5、include/ts* qt-embedded-linux-opensource-src-4.4.0/include/cd qt-embedded-linux-opensource-src-4.4.0./configure -embedded arm -xplatform qws/linux-arm-g+ -depths 16 -little-endian -qt-mouse-linuxtp -qt-mouse-tslib -I/home/sprife/qt4/for_arm/tslib1.4-install/include L/home/sprife...